Abstract
We present the clinicopathological characteristics of primary cardiac intimal sarcoma which was widely spread throughout bi-ventricles. The patient had a wide range of clinical manifestations starting with left-sided heart failure then finally developing refractory right-sided heart failure during 44 months of follow-up. <Learning objective: The present clinicopathological characteristics with a wide spectrum of clinical features may provide a pivotal insight into understanding primary cardiac intimal sarcoma.>.Entities:
